Why AI matters at this scale
Emory Valley Center operates in a sector where human touch is paramount, yet administrative and operational burdens often detract from care quality. With 201-500 employees, the organization sits in a critical mid-market band—large enough to generate meaningful data but often lacking the dedicated IT resources of a large health system. AI adoption here is not about replacing empathy; it's about removing friction. The center serves individuals with intellectual and developmental disabilities and seniors, populations that benefit immensely from consistent, proactive monitoring and personalized engagement. AI can surface insights from daily care notes, vitals, and activity logs that would otherwise remain buried, enabling a shift from reactive to preventive care. At this size, even a 5% efficiency gain in scheduling or documentation translates directly into hundreds of additional care hours per month.
Three concrete AI opportunities with ROI framing
1. Predictive health monitoring to reduce hospitalizations. By integrating data from electronic health records (EHRs) and wearable devices, a machine learning model can flag early signs of urinary tract infections, respiratory distress, or cardiac events. For a facility with 200 residents, preventing just two hospital readmissions per month can save over $100,000 annually in penalty avoidance and operational disruption, delivering a 12-month ROI.
2. Ambient clinical documentation. Caregivers spend up to 40% of their shift on documentation. An AI-powered scribe that listens to shift handovers and resident interactions, then auto-generates structured notes in the EHR, can reclaim 5-7 hours per caregiver per week. For a staff of 150, this is a productivity unlock worth $300,000+ yearly, while also improving note accuracy for compliance audits.
3. Intelligent workforce optimization. AI-driven scheduling that predicts census fluctuations and matches staff certifications to resident acuity levels reduces reliance on expensive agency workers. A 10% reduction in overtime and agency spend for a $35M revenue organization can yield $200,000 in annual savings, with the software cost typically under $50,000.
Deployment risks specific to this size band
The primary risk is integration complexity. Emory Valley Center likely uses a mix of legacy EHRs (like PointClickCare or MatrixCare) and manual processes. An AI layer that cannot seamlessly ingest data from these systems will fail. Mitigation involves selecting vendors with pre-built connectors and starting with a single, high-impact workflow. The second risk is workforce resistance. Caregivers may fear surveillance or job displacement. A transparent change management program that frames AI as a co-pilot, not a replacement, is essential. Finally, HIPAA compliance cannot be an afterthought. Any AI solution must run in a private cloud or on-premise environment with a business associate agreement (BAA) in place. For a mid-sized provider, the safest path is to avoid open consumer AI tools and instead adopt purpose-built healthcare AI with auditable data pipelines.
